Skip to main content
Shop travel
Shop travel
Shop travel
Stays
Stays
Flights
Flights
Packages
Packages
Deals
Open app
AED
List your property
Support
Trips
Communication Center icon
Sign in
Unlock instant savings with Member Prices
Sign in
Feedback
Expedia.ae
All Hotels
Perry
Ontario
Canada
Hotels
Expedia.ae
Find All Perry Hotels
Check-in
Start date
: Check-in selected.
To Date
End date
: Check-out
Previous month
Next month
Check-out
Guests
Search
Change your mind
Book hotels with free cancellation
Treat yourself
Sign in to save 10% or more on thousands of hotels
Sign in
Be picky
Search almost a million properties worldwide
Find All Perry Hotels
We have found 563 Perry Hotels
Deerhurst Resort
Hidden Valley Resort, an Ascend Collection Resort
Home2 Suites by Hilton Huntsville
Best Western Plus Muskoka Inn
Holiday Inn Express & Suites Huntsville by IHG
Comfort Inn
Motel 6 Huntsville, ON
3 Pines Lodge Muskoka
Fairy Bay Lakehouse
Port Cunnington Lodge
Huntsville Inn
Red Maple inn and suites
Knights Inn Huntsville, ON
Econo Lodge
Rodeway Inn King William
Arrowhead Inn by Baaman's
Trillium Resort & Spa
Algonquin Lakeside Inn
Caswell Resort Hotel
Bachelor Suite Bed & Breakfast in Northern Muskoka
Modern Farmhouse Getaway | 5+ Acres | Family Friendly | Arrowhead | Algonquin
Rare Muskoka Chalet Suite - A3
Algonquin Motel
Ahmic Lake Resort's Black Bear Cottage
Rare Muskoka Chalet Suite - A1
Rainbow Inn
Dwight Village Motel
Rare Muskoka Chalet Suite - A4
Echo Woods B&B
Quiet Bay Inn & Café
Rare Muskoka Chalet Suite - B7
Rare Muskoka Chalet Suite - A2
Colonial Bay Motel and Cottages
Pet Friendly - Gryffin RidgeThe Magic Forest
Dwight Riverside Inn
Country Cottage on 80 acres
Skyland Motel Inn & Suites
Tulip Inn
Spring Lake Resort
rainbow inn
Ahmic Lake Resort's Blue Jay Cottage
1 bed 1 bath Lodge on Port Cunnington
2 bed 1 bath Lodge on Port Cunnington
2 bed 1 bath Lodge on Port Cunnington
59737dd8-11fd-40e1-89aa-456252870cdc
2df5037c-8270-43f1-8c6e-7b00a85807d8